自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(80)
  • 收藏
  • 关注

原创 预备学习和面试资料

https://blog.csdn.net/yangjianrong1985/article/details/102889951

2020-11-20 19:45:01 69

原创 原生js实现jquery 中的 parent 、parents、children、find

我们都知道jq中的这几个方法是可以传递选择器的,而且选择器的功能是非常强大的。原生的js也想实现,该如何做呢?暂时提供一下思路,还没做。比如,parents,我们可以先用递归,取出所有的父级,然后,参数二传递css选择器,然后用queryselectAll api来从document开始寻找,如果参数二默认为空,则默认取所有的父级,传递了,则把两个结果进行比对取结果的交集部分即可。...

2020-11-30 13:00:04 2055

原创 JS函数设置默认参数值

JS函数设置默认参数值es5es6引用es5的面向对象,简直是个噩梦es5function example(a,b){ var a = arguments[0] ? arguments[0] : 1;//设置参数a的默认值为1 var b = arguments[1] ? arguments[1] : 2;//设置参数b的默认值为2 return a+b;}function example(name,age){ name=name||'貂蝉'; age

2020-11-30 12:43:34 304

原创 如何正确来体验新的JavaScript语法

如何正确来体验新的JavaScript语法简单认识Babelnpm下载babel找到下载目录中的browser.min.js进行引入文件目录browser-polyfill.min.js注意事项个人建议简单认识这样的代码在<script> const Name = '张三';//使用新增的关键字:const声明常量 alert(Name);</script>BabelBabel 默认只转换新的 JavaScript 句法,Google Chrome还有fir

2020-11-30 12:39:30 307

原创 个人觉得还不错的js相关思考题

https://www.cnblogs.com/antineutrino/p/4869041.html

2020-11-30 11:58:07 86

原创 原生js 实现jquery 的parents

就是用了递归。 function getParents(el, parentSelector /* optional */) { // console.log(el); // If no parentSelector defined will bubble up all the way to *document* if (parentSelector === undefined) { pa

2020-11-29 23:07:51 1746

原创 原生js 实现jq中常用方法

https://blog.csdn.net/zh_rey/article/details/78765828

2020-11-29 22:42:03 159

原创 jquery 中的 parent 、parents、children、find

parent语法$(selector).parent(filter)说明只找当前的父级,参数可选。parents语法$(selector).parents(filter)说明只找当前的所有父级,参数可选。children语法$(selector).children(filter)说明只找当前的子级元素,参数可选find语法$(selector).find(filter)说明参数必填,查找所有的后代元素。...

2020-11-29 22:39:38 1022

原创 原生js事件委托怎么做?

https://www.cnblogs.com/maryyin/p/13665822.htmlhttps://blog.csdn.net/demiling/article/details/83311102

2020-11-29 14:58:52 158

原创 关于 ES5 & ES6 数组遍历的方法

https://www.cnblogs.com/Leophen/p/11946383.html

2020-11-29 14:38:50 96

原创 原生js添加class

document.getElementsByTagName('body')[0].className = 'snow-container'; //设置为新的document.getElementsByTagName('body')[0].className += 'snow-container'; //在原来的后面加这个document.getElementsByTagName('body')[0].classList.add("snow-container"); //与第一个等价...

2020-11-29 14:36:08 1491 1

原创 检测头部某个脚本是否引入

window.onload = function(){ // 检测头部的守卫脚本是否引入 var scriptList = document.querySelectorAll('head script'); // var sas = ss.getAttribute('src'); if (scriptList.length != 0) { //遍历 scriptList.forEach(function (item) {

2020-11-29 14:34:51 111

原创 前端除了bootstrap还有和它类似的几个推荐

首先要明白bootstrap,你可以只用它的css来进行开发,js部分是赠送的。因为依赖于jquery(bootstrap5已经移除,这是因为现在浏览器的发展,ie已经渐渐被淘汰,api越来越统一)除了bootstrap 我个人还非常喜欢的几个 非常受欢迎的几个强大css库https://materializecss.com/https://get.foundation/sites/docs/https://www.purecss.cn/其它推荐https://www.mockplus.

2020-11-29 13:30:45 1795

原创 原生js实现类似jquery ready方法

https://blog.csdn.net/crystal6918/article/details/78032171?utm_medium=distribute.pc_relevant.none-task-blog-OPENSEARCH-1.control&depth_1-utm_source=distribute.pc_relevant.none-task-blog-OPENSEARCH-1.control

2020-11-29 00:12:54 194

原创 听说你还不知道什么是rem em px的区别?

https://www.runoob.com/w3cnote/px-em-rem-different.html地址在这里,最近搞zan-admin的基础布局,看了bootstrap学习到非常非常多的知识

2020-11-28 14:11:16 64

原创 Chromium内核和Webkit的关系到底是什么?

Chrome内核和Webkit的关系到底是什么?WebkitChromium拓展作为web工程师还不清楚那是不可以的,来看看一个爱做小编的程序员的新闻吧Webkit同时WebKit 也是苹果Mac OS X 系统引擎框架版本的名称,主要用于Safari,Dashboard,Mail 和其他一些Mac OS X 程序。WebKit 前身是 KDE 小组的 KHTML,WebKit 所包含的 WebCore 排版引擎和 JSCore 引擎来自于 KDE 的 KHTML 和 KJS,当年苹果比较了 Ge

2020-11-28 11:08:45 6608

原创 bootstrap4文档

官方文档https://getbootstrap.com/docs/4.5/getting-started/browsers-devices/中文文档https://v4.bootcss.com/docs/getting-started/introduction/

2020-11-27 18:39:29 192

原创 bootstrap5.0文档

官方文档https://twbs-bootstrap.netlify.app/docs/5.0/getting-started/introduction/中文网https://v5.bootcss.com/

2020-11-27 15:15:27 2491

原创 height:100%和height:100vh的区别

vh就是当前屏幕可见高度的1%,也就是说height:100vh == height:100%;但是当元素没有内容时候,设置height:100%,该元素不会被撑开,此时高度为0,但是设置height:100vh,该元素会被撑开屏幕高度一致。

2020-11-27 10:38:30 743

原创 bootstrap4插入警告框

// if ($('.zan-loadding').length == 0) { // setTimeout(function () { // $("#zan-app").html(` <div class="d-flex align-items-center justify-content-center" style="height: 100%;z-index: 999999;background-color: #fcfcfc;">...

2020-11-26 11:10:51 121

原创 字体图标推荐

以前是fontawesome的重度用户,但是后来发现它们的图标居然不等宽。现在已经推荐Material Design Icons地址http://materialdesignicons.com/

2020-11-25 16:03:40 81

原创 bootstrap4中的改变小细节

.dropdown-toggle 这个类其实就是后面的小箭头

2020-11-24 22:41:32 61

原创 关于杀毒软件的看法

以下全是我个人的看法,真的只是有感而发,可能会很罗嗦,请各位网友文明发言。虽然90后很年轻化,最小的90后都20了,已经慢慢变成社会生产力的主力军,而且几乎从这里开始几乎人均大学生,都是享受高等教育的人,所以保持文明谦和是中国人应该有风度。互联网的发展可以说90后是见证过它的发展大潮的,从我的感觉就是,从初中那个时候的诺基亚翻盖的按键机,到高二吧好像,爸妈给我买了人生当中第一部的安卓手机,那个时候安卓系统我用那部是2.3的,那个时候好像小视频好像还没那么火,上了大学后听学姐说,可以用美团叫外卖,因为那个

2020-11-24 16:17:45 381

原创 关于windows上的最佳卸载软件

关于windows上的最佳卸载软件Geek Uninstalleruninstall-tooliobit uninstallerGeek Uninstaller地址https://geekuninstaller.com/说明免费的,有pro版本收费,官网有绿色版,一次性买断的,白嫖版就够了【推荐】uninstall-tool地址https://crystalidea.com/uninstall-tool说明全程收费,有30天试用期,但是每次关闭都要弹窗。【不推荐】iobit

2020-11-24 14:35:39 671

原创 CSDN-markdown编辑器默认内容

这里写自定义目录标题欢迎使用Markdown编辑器新的改变功能快捷键合理的创建标题,有助于目录的生成如何改变文本的样式插入链接与图片如何插入一段漂亮的代码片生成一个适合你的列表创建一个表格设定内容居中、居左、居右SmartyPants创建一个自定义列表如何创建一个注脚注释也是必不可少的KaTeX数学公式新的甘特图功能,丰富你的文章UML 图表FLowchart流程图导出与导入导出导入欢迎使用Markdown编辑器你好! 这是你第一次使用 Markdown编辑器 所展示的欢迎页。如果你想学习如何使用Mar

2020-11-24 14:18:43 124

原创 fontawesome5如何使用?

https://10.1pxeye.com/use-font-awsome-5-x-in-your-website-project/

2020-11-20 23:44:05 1988

原创 插件-artDialog

https://github.com/aui/artDialog

2020-11-20 19:49:36 83

原创 js直接暂停整个页面运行

window.stop ? window.stop() : document.execCommand("Stop");

2020-11-20 19:17:37 1699

原创 js延时设定秒数的函数

function sleep(delay) { var start = (new Date()).getTime(); while((new Date()).getTime() - start < delay) { continue; }}

2020-11-20 19:00:29 410

原创 bs4中 shrink-to-fit=no 是什么意思?

bs4中的基本模板中的meta标签<me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no">禁止手机端用户缩放,使应用看起来更像原生应用<meta name="viewport" content="width=device-width, initial-scale=1, shrink-to-fit=no,user-scalable=no">该标签可以让部分国产

2020-11-20 17:00:00 2721

原创 tailwindcss.css

也不知是什么鬼,一会儿查资料说jq过时了,一会儿说 某某框架才是目前最牛的。目不暇接。于是 我对我手上这个JQ 搞出来的 项目 感到了深深的思考。我还在用jq我是不是不配做web程序员?网上有些人是 会vue的极度贬低jq ,用jq熟练的说jq还能一战。管你们的,毫无意义。快速完成我的业务,让客户给我转账,比啥都爽 。...

2020-11-19 17:12:29 150

原创 js字符串 “true“和 “false“转换为boolean 类型

其实理论上来讲,最好不要用 “true"和 “false” 字符串类型来存储 用"0” 和 “1”JSON.parse('true')JSON.parse('false')

2020-11-17 19:28:02 4146

原创 画廊插件

https://github.com/blueimp/Gallery

2020-11-17 16:04:05 90

原创 1KB的纯css tooltip

https://microtip.now.sh/

2020-11-17 13:23:48 72

原创 53种加载动画和53种阴影动画css

https://github.com/danielcardoso/load-awesomehttps://github.com/madeas/box-shadows.css

2020-11-17 13:00:11 78

原创 几个不错的checkbox 和 switch 按钮样式

http://github.evanliu2968.com.cn/el-checkbox/https://github.com/hunzaboy/CSS-Checkbox-Library

2020-11-17 12:49:32 454

原创 自己实现一个漂亮的css switch按钮

<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document</title> <style> /* Switch开关样式 */

2020-11-17 12:28:09 224

原创 bootstrap-switch开关插件 5K

https://github.com/Bttstrp/bootstrap-switch

2020-11-17 12:23:15 78

原创 5.1Kstrar的按钮样式

https://github.com/alexwolfe/Buttons

2020-11-17 12:19:02 49

原创 jquery.validate 自定义错误信息

https://www.cnblogs.com/liutt1989/p/5200087.html

2020-11-16 23:39:19 209

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除